#3 Red card in Manchester derby (2006)

In January 14, 2006, Ronaldo had a horrible match against Manchester City in the derby. He was guilty of show-boating and holding onto the ball for too long. City, on the other hand, played as a unit and it was no surprise that they rushed to a 2-0 lead by the 64th minute.

After trying to take on three players by himself, Ronaldo took a heavy touch and lost control of the ball. In a bid to try and recover it, he wildly went in for a sliding tackle that almost sliced City striker Andy Cole in half.

He was subsequently sent off by the referee for what was deemed as a dangerous tackle. City eventually won the match 3-1.
